Ideal candidate works as a Mechanical Simulation Engineer/Specialist, involved in structural modeling and product
development using advanced FEA Mechanical Structural and Drop Test Simulation methods and tools. As a member of
the Product Design team, you will be responsible for FEA modeling and material characterization. You will be fully
integrated with the Product Design team from the pre-concept to concept stage and beyond. Analyzing and informing
the mechanical design team of structural risks and robustness of product designs. You will be responsible for the
correlation and development of your models and techniques. You will also work with cross-functional teams within
NOKIA and with external suppliers to solve design related issues.
Key responsibilities:
• For assigned programs, assume ownership of all structural simulation projects. Identify design risks and advise,
guide and steer the mechanical team to implement structural improvements. • For assigned programs, participate
in reliability reviews for every key event from portfolio concepting phase to concept selection (approximately
every two weeks). • As a member of the home site simulation team develop methods to shorten simulation lead
time. • Actively contribute and support the Virtual Build Process. • Assist in diagnostic problem solving
for test related failures and field failures. • Create, analyze and review detailed models for drop test
simulation and other structural simulations using HYPERMESH, ABAQUS and SIMMANAGER. • Present drop test
simulation results at design review meetings, highlight risks and structural vulnerabilities and work with the
simulation and design team to resolve design issues.
• Participate in project brainstorming meetings to resolve structural failures and design risks. • Train and
coach the Design Engineers for robust design, best practices and in the use and development of Abaqus for Catia.
